**Alert: TurnstileCount stalled — GateSync ingest**

The per-gate counter at Halverton Arena stopped incrementing for >5 min during an active event window. Likely causes: GateSync agent crash, clock skew on the gate controller, or a stuck Kafka partition. Impact: occupancy dashboards undercount, and capacity alerts won't fire. Check agent heartbeats first, then partition lag. Do not reset counters manually mid-event. Full triage steps are on the runbook page.

wiki page, kahog-hahig: https://vault.zemvargrid.internal/display/deploy/repo/settings/merge_requests/job/settings/6f3b933774dbc5320a4daa18

## SQL Linting

All SQL files at Bramblegate must pass `sqlcheck` before merge. Rules enforce uppercase keywords, explicit column lists (no `SELECT *`), and snake_case identifiers. The linter validates schema references against a live shadow database, so it needs network access during CI and local runs. Before your first run, configure the linter's schema probe with the connection string below.

primary connection of fajog-bageg = clickhouse://tamion_svc:0nS8bDSETpHjj2@db-cbc5.nelvrocorp.example:5432/nordor

Hi, welcome to the on-call rotation for Pairwell's matching service. The most common page you'll see is latency spikes caused by garbage-collection pauses on the ranker nodes. These usually clear on their own within a minute; if they persist, restart the affected node and check heap growth over the prior hour. Don't tune GC flags during an incident — file a ticket instead. Mitigation steps, escalation contacts, and historical pause graphs are all documented on the team's internal runbook page.

runbook for tagug-hafog: https://jira.lumiclabs.internal/projects/pages/pages/9773c0d8